Senior Asset Manager

Senior Asset Manager

London, hybrid working, currently 2 days office based per week

Permanent, full time (37.5 hpw)

Salary, up to £70,000 pa negotiable based on skills and experience, with brilliant benefits

What you’ll do


* Lead the asset management of your regional portfolio and make sure homes are safe, sustainable and performing well


* Work with your team to spot risks, solve problems and keep everything on track


* Guide decisions on where we invest, divest or improve, and make clear recommendations


* Partner with other regional teams to deliver our Asset Strategy and Regional Plans


* Share insights and reporting that help the business see the full picture


* Mentor and support colleagues working toward professional qualifications.

What you bring


* Membership of RICS, The Property Institute or equivalent


* Experience managing residential property portfolios across tenures and types


* A confident approach to property legislation and lease terms


* Line management experience and a love for helping others grow


* Strong people skills and the ability to guide, listen and build trust


* A clear focus on impact, value and doing the right thing for customers
